Top locations to stay in Parksville

When visiting Parksville, Kentucky, consider staying in Danville, Harrodsburg, or Perryville. Danville is known for its rich history, while Harrodsburg offers excellent hunting opportunities. Perryville is a charming historic town. For first-time visitors, Danville is the best option, providing a blend of cultural experiences and convenient access to local attractions.

  1. DanvilleOpens in a new window: Danville is a charming destination rich in history, making it a perfect spot for travelers who appreciate cultural experiences. The downtown area features beautifully preserved historic buildings and unique shops, providing a glimpse into the city’s past while offering plenty of local crafts to explore. Don't miss the Constitution Square Historic Site, where you can learn about Kentucky’s early history. For a delightful mix of history and nature, the nearby PerryvilleOpens in a new window Battlefield State Historic Site is a must-see, offering scenic trails and insightful tours.
  2. HarrodsburgOpens in a new window: Known as the oldest city in Kentucky, Harrodsburg is a haven for history buffs and outdoor enthusiasts alike. The city is famous for its historic sites like Old Fort Harrod State Park, where you can step back in time and explore the life of early settlers. Nature lovers will enjoy the nearby Shaker Village of Pleasant Hill, which offers a glimpse into the unique Shaker way of life along with beautiful hiking trails. With its picturesque landscapes and rich hunting grounds, Harrodsburg provides a relaxing yet engaging atmosphere.
  3. Perryville: Perryville is a small but significant historic town that offers a unique perspective on the Civil War with its well-preserved battlefield and insightful museums. Visitors can explore the Perryville Battlefield State Historic Site, which showcases the site of one of Kentucky's largest Civil War battles. The charming downtown area features quaint shops and local art, perfect for those looking to take home a piece of local culture. If you’re interested in a peaceful getaway, Perryville provides a laid-back atmosphere with beautiful countryside views.

Things to do in Parksville

Parksville is a haven for nature lovers, featuring stunning beaches, lush forests, and serene lakes. Enjoy hiking along scenic trails, camping under the stars, or diving into refreshing waters. With its picturesque landscapes, this charming destination invites you to explore, relax, and connect with the great outdoors.

  • Fort Harrod State ParkOpens in a new window – Discover the beauty of nature at this national state park, where you can hike through scenic trails, explore the lush surroundings, and enjoy a picnic by the lake. Don't miss the historical significance of the fort itself, which offers a glimpse into the early days of Kentucky.
  • Perryville Battlefield State Historic SiteOpens in a new window – Step back in time at this historic battlefield, the site of one of the Civil War’s major battles. Take a guided tour to learn about the pivotal events that unfolded here, and wander through the trails that lead you to significant landmarks and memorials.
  • Norton Center for the ArtsOpens in a new window – Experience the vibrant arts scene at the Norton Center, where you can catch a variety of performances, from live music to theater productions. This venue not only showcases local talent but also attracts renowned artists and touring companies.
  • Community Arts CenterOpens in a new window – Engage with the local creative community at the Community Arts Center. Participate in workshops, view art exhibitions, or attend special events that highlight the work of local artists and craftspeople, making it a hub of artistic expression.
  • Great American Dollhouse MuseumOpens in a new window – Take a whimsical journey through miniature worlds at this unique museum. Explore intricate dollhouses and dioramas that depict historical scenes and everyday life, sparking nostalgia and delight for visitors of all ages.

Best time to go to Parksville

Parksville exper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 34.0°F (1.1°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 75.7°F (24.3°C). July is typically the wettest month.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Parksville, April, October, and November are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, with light r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, February, June, and August are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ny to mostly cloudy conditions.
